文件管理 · 2022年8月18日

jic文件下载|程序下载到fpga里有哪些方式

㈠ FPGA下载方式

图片所示的4种

㈡ jtag和as下载模式的不同

AS模式与JTAG模式(jic方式)这两种模式在外围硬件上没有区别,而且都是将配置文件下载到EPCS内,必须断电后系统才能正常运行。我现在的设计一般都只有保留JTAG模式,因为该方式不仅可以在线调试,还可以通过将pof文件转换为jic文件格式后通过JTAG下载口下载到EPCS中。一般不会用跳线槽完成AS与JTAG的转换,如果非要的话,都保留两种接口接可以了。

㈢ Altera芯片FPGA板子。JTAG下载sof文件成功,但芯片没有输出,电压、晶振正常。JTAG下载jic文件时出错。求解

芯片有问题的可能性比较小,而且你JTAG下载成功,这样芯片坏的可能性就更小了,你试过AS下载到EEROM中运行吗?你最好找个示波器来测试晶振的输出波形,这样才能确定晶振是否正常工作,最后再写个简单的点灯程序验证。

㈣ FPGA 程序下载成功但不运行

先转成VHDL语言,其实结构和C语言差不多,只是有它自己的一套规矩罢了

㈤ 请问大神,fpga中把jic文件下载进去了怎么擦除

erase选项需要使用AS端口,不能用JTAG端口。

㈥ 如何将nios产生的编程文件转换成jic文件

这需要看是通过什么接口在下载配置数据的。如果通过AS接口下载配置数据的话,就用pof文件,这时不通过FPGA,而是直接下载到EPROM中;如果通过JTAG接口下载配置数据的话,就要用jic文件,这时是先将配置数据下载到FPGA中之后,再经由FPGA写到EPROM中。

㈦ FPGA下载模式:AS模式与JTAG模式(jic方式)配置方式有什么不同

AS由FPGA器件引导配置操作过程,它控制着外部存储器和初始化过程,EPCS系列.如EPCS1,EPCS4配置器件专供AS模式,目前只支持 Cyclone系列。使用Altera串行配置器件来完成。Cyclone期间处于主动地位,配置期间处于从属地位。配置数据通过DATA0引脚送入 FPGA。配置数据被同步在DCLK输入上,1个时钟周期传送1位数据。JTAG接口是一个业界标准,主要用于芯片测试等功能,使用IEEE Std 1149.1联合边界扫描接口引脚,支持JAM STAPL标准,可以使用Altera下载电缆或主控器来完成。AS 与JTAG的区别:AS模式: 烧到FPGA的配置芯片里保存的,FPGA器件每次上电时,作为控制器从配置器件EPCS主动发出读取数据信号,从而把EPCS的数据读入FPGA中,实现对FPGA的编程;JTAG:直接烧到FPGA里面的,由于是SRAM,断电后要重烧;.pof文件可以通过AS方式下载(保证byteblasterII/usb blaster连接正确);.sof文件或者转换的.jic可以通过JTAG方式下载。

㈧ jic文件和sof有什么区别

你是要固化程序吗?如果你用的是epcs的话直接设置你的存储器件为epcs(比如epcs16),具体看你的epcs是那种,重新编译后会生成pof文件,然后将programmer中的模式改为as模式,你的板子也要转换到program的状态(我用的de0,有这个开关),掉电重启,选择编译生成的pof文件,用programmer下载,就可以固化代码了。

㈨ fpga下载sof文件在run的方式下,程序能运行,但下载JIC文件时,程序能下载,却运行不理哦

你应该掌握最基本的排除问题的方法。比如你觉得配置芯片有问题,依据是什么。配置芯片的手册上有两个管脚你可以注意一下,一个是done管脚,另一个是conf管脚。这两个管脚标明你配置芯片的工作状态。如果实在是看不下去datasheet,那就对比一下好的板子上这两个管脚的电平是怎样的状态。你一定可以找到原因了。祝成功。

㈩ 程序下载到fpga里有哪些方式

你好!下载FPGA里面 有三种方式JTAG 下载sof文件,掉电丢失 可以回将sof转换为jic文件,用EPCSx配置答,掉电不丢失AS 下载pof文件,配置EPCSx,掉电不丢失PS 比较老的下载方式,很少使用注:EPCSx中x为2 4 8 等 表示的是存储硬件信息的大小